Syracuse, N.Y. — The death of 4-year-old Amora Graves, who died after ingesting methadone, has led to the arrest of 38-year-old Quentin Evans.
Syracuse police responded to a home on Lakeview Ave. just before 11 a.m. on Aug. 27, where they attempted to save the young girl but were unsuccessful.
“Here’s a child who would probably be starting daycare, probably be going to school in a year or two,” said Syracuse Joseph Chief Cecile. “Going to be in school and doing what kids do, which is play with crayons and read books and make friends and laugh and she should’ve had all of that ahead of her.”…
